The Challenges of Water Management
Water Scarcity
Water scarcity is a growing concern in many parts of the world, driven by factors such as population growth, urbanization, and climate change. As demand for water increases, sources of freshwater are becoming depleted, leading to conflicts over water resources and environmental degradation.
Pollution and Contamination
Water pollution poses a significant threat to human health and the environment, with pollutants such as chemicals, heavy metals, and plastics contaminating water sources and ecosystems. Industrial discharge, agricultural runoff, and improper waste management contribute to water pollution, impacting both aquatic life and human communities.

Innovations in Water Management
Desalination Technology
Desalination technology offers a promising solution for addressing water scarcity in coastal regions and arid environments. By removing salt and other impurities from seawater or brackish water, desalination plants can produce freshwater for drinking, agriculture, and industrial use, helping to alleviate water stress in water-scarce regions.
Water Harvesting and Storage
Water harvesting and storage techniques, such as rainwater harvesting and groundwater recharge, can help to capture and store rainwater for use during dry periods. By harnessing natural precipitation and replenishing groundwater reserves, these techniques can enhance water security and resilience in water-stressed areas.
